Record stores:
Diabolical is the best, small but good curated selection of noise, punk and experimental stuff
Raunch is more of a skate shop but has a good selection of punk and hardcore, i always find something good there, plus good prices.
Randy's Records is the og, but kinda claustrophobic and general, but if you're looking for a new release you could find it. Also has regular $2 sales
Gray Whale is another longstanding store, similar to records, has a big cd selection too.
Fountain is new and is kinda a consignment shop but has its own selection too, big on jazz, soul and smoother stuff.
